The RVES Reunification Drill is this Thursday, May 1st. We will relocate our students to the Dome as part of the drill. We encourage everyone to participate and pick your child up. The drill pick-up times are from 12:45-3:00pm. Please bring your driver's license and come to the front ticket windows of the Dome. Please see the flyers for more information. A hard copy will be sent home today in backpacks.
Any students not picked up by 3:00pm will go home their normal way, however they will depart from the Dome, not RVES (with the exception of walkers). ALL students will go home from the Dome on May 1st. There will be no parent pick up at RVES that day. We will bus walkers back to the school so they can walk from there.

Today our 2nd grade classes had their annual Egg Drop. Students created their best egg safe container to be dropped off the top rung of a ladder. Each student got to see if their creation kept their egg safe. We only had a few eggs crack! We have a few future engineers here! Great job.
